  • Patent number: 5365108
    Abstract: A power semiconductor assembly, particularly a semiconductor switch assembly which has a number of discrete emitter connection pads, comprised of a metal matrix composite housing and a copper or aluminum post with a cross-sectional area sufficiently large to carry the rated current providing a single-point, external connection to all emitter pads. The post passes through and is supported by an insulating ceramic insert such as aluminum oxide in the wall of the metal matrix composite housing. The post is hollowed out in the region where it passes through the ceramic insert in order to reduce the mechanical stress between the post and the insulating insert as a result of the mismatch in their thermal expansion coefficients. Buses on either side of the semiconductor die provide surfaces for connection from the post to the discrete emitter connection pads on the die.

  • Patent number: 5313091
    Abstract: A package for a high power electrical component includes a base and a plate disposed on a support surface of the base and having an electrically insulative layer and an outer layer having a conductive portion thereon. An electrically conductive pad is disposed on the electrically conductive portion of the plate and the electrical component is disposed on the pad. A cover is disposed atop the base and encloses the plate, the pad and the electrical component. First and second electrically conductive terminals extend through apertures in the cover and are electrically coupled to the electrodes of the electrical component. The cover is hermetically sealed to the base and to the first and second terminals. The coefficient of thermal expansion of the base and cover are substantially equal to minimize stresses developed therein.

  • Patent number: 5063318
    Abstract: The problem of preloading a rotor assembly (14) in a dynamoelectric machine (10) of the permanent magnet type is solved by providing a hub (20) having a plurality of outwardly opening, annularly spaced slots (22, 24). The slots are outwardly converging and separated by outwardly diverging partition portions (26) of the hub. A plurality of outwardly converging permanent magnets (30) respectively are disposed in the slots. A containment shell (32) surrounds the hub. Wedges (36) are inserted between the base of each permanent magnet and the bottom (24) of its respective slot for loading the permanent magnets radially outwardly toward the containment shell and against the sides of the slots, thereby to place the partition portions of the hub under tension in a static condition of the rotor assembly.

  • Patent number: 5014181
    Abstract: A magnetic amplifier package (1) comprises a diode rectifier (6) and a plurality of saturable reactors in the form of toroids (2) having cores (3), gate windings (4) and control windings (5). The diode rectifier and the saturable reactors are located within a housing (7) of the package. The housing has an inlet (18) and outlet (19) for cooling fluid and a passage (20) within the housing for circulating coolant between the inlet and the outlet for cooling both the diode rectifier and the saturable reactors. The magnetic amplifier package is compact, lightweight and efficiently cooled to facilitate its use in aircraft.
